palmitoylethanolamide benefits

Palmitoylethanolamide (PEA) is a naturally occurring fatty acid amide that plays a vital role in the body's endocannabinoid system, known for its anti-inflammatory and pain-relieving properties.

Introduction

Palmitoylethanolamide (PEA) is gaining recognition for its numerous health benefits, particularly in the realm of pain management and inflammation reduction. As a naturally occurring compound, PEA works within the body to support overall wellness and has become a popular choice among those seeking alternative supplements. Users often turn to PEA for its potential to alleviate chronic pain, support nerve health, and enhance overall quality of life.

Some of the key benefits of Palmitoylethanolamide include:
  • Anti-inflammatory properties: PEA has been shown to reduce inflammation, making it beneficial for conditions like arthritis and other inflammatory disorders.
  • Pain relief: Many individuals report decreased pain levels when using PEA, particularly for nerve-related pain.
  • Neuroprotective effects: PEA may help protect nerve cells and promote healing, which is crucial for those with nerve damage or degeneration.
  • Support for mood and anxiety: Some studies suggest that PEA can have a positive impact on mood, potentially aiding those with anxiety or depressive symptoms.
